
Christian Siewert contributed to the PHOENIXCONTACT/MORYX-Framework by building and refining core backend features, focusing on device communication, error handling, and event-driven APIs. He introduced a standardized FunctionResult API in C# to unify error reporting and implemented abstraction layers for device drivers, enabling scalable integration and maintainable code. Christian modernized event handling by migrating to C# EventHandler patterns and improved reliability through robust unit testing and thread-safe concurrency controls. His work included refactoring attribute parsing with reflection and managing release versioning for stable deployments. These efforts deepened the framework’s architecture, reduced technical debt, and enhanced long-term maintainability and reliability.

Month: 2025-10. Focused on release readiness for PHOENIXCONTACT/MORYX-Framework. Implemented a version bump to 8.5.3 with no functional changes. All work is traceable to commit 456f54462bdbf334972d72e22416e0860b0752f1 and supports packaging, tagging, and deployment in the Oct release cycle. No major bugs fixed this month. This milestone provides a stable baseline and reduces deployment risk.
Month: 2025-10. Focused on release readiness for PHOENIXCONTACT/MORYX-Framework. Implemented a version bump to 8.5.3 with no functional changes. All work is traceable to commit 456f54462bdbf334972d72e22416e0860b0752f1 and supports packaging, tagging, and deployment in the Oct release cycle. No major bugs fixed this month. This milestone provides a stable baseline and reduces deployment risk.
Monthly work summary for 2025-09. Focused on stabilizing notification processing by implementing a robust health-check for NotificationSourceFacade, resulting in improved reliability of acknowledgments and published notifications.
Monthly work summary for 2025-09. Focused on stabilizing notification processing by implementing a robust health-check for NotificationSourceFacade, resulting in improved reliability of acknowledgments and published notifications.
Month: 2025-08. Focused on release management and versioning for PHOENIXCONTACT/MORYX-Framework. Delivered Release Version Bump 8.4.5 (from 8.4.3 to 8.4.5) as part of the planned release cadence; no functional changes implemented. No major bugs fixed this month; the primary outcome is release readiness and version discipline within the MORYX-Framework repository.
Month: 2025-08. Focused on release management and versioning for PHOENIXCONTACT/MORYX-Framework. Delivered Release Version Bump 8.4.5 (from 8.4.3 to 8.4.5) as part of the planned release cadence; no functional changes implemented. No major bugs fixed this month; the primary outcome is release readiness and version discipline within the MORYX-Framework repository.
2025-07 Monthly summary: Focused on reliability and stability improvements in PHOENIXCONTACT/MORYX-Framework. No new user-facing features were delivered this month; two critical bugs were fixed to reduce runtime risk and improve core behavior, laying groundwork for safer capability resolution and timer lifecycle management.
2025-07 Monthly summary: Focused on reliability and stability improvements in PHOENIXCONTACT/MORYX-Framework. No new user-facing features were delivered this month; two critical bugs were fixed to reduce runtime risk and improve core behavior, laying groundwork for safer capability resolution and timer lifecycle management.
Concise monthly summary for 2025-01 focusing on developer work across repositories. Primary delivery centers on architectural improvements to device communication within the MORYX-Framework and setting groundwork for scalable device support.
Concise monthly summary for 2025-01 focusing on developer work across repositories. Primary delivery centers on architectural improvements to device communication within the MORYX-Framework and setting groundwork for scalable device support.
December 2024 summary for PHOENIXCONTACT/MORYX-Framework focused on delivering a foundational camera device API contract and modernizing event handling to improve image data flow, reliability, and maintainability. The changes standardize device interactions, enabling efficient single captures and continuous streams with robust notification mechanisms, setting the stage for scalable integrations across the framework.
December 2024 summary for PHOENIXCONTACT/MORYX-Framework focused on delivering a foundational camera device API contract and modernizing event handling to improve image data flow, reliability, and maintainability. The changes standardize device interactions, enabling efficient single captures and continuous streams with robust notification mechanisms, setting the stage for scalable integrations across the framework.
Performance summary for 2024-11: Focused on reliability and onboarding improvements for PHOENIXCONTACT/MORYX-Framework. Delivered a standardized FunctionResult<TResult> API with robust error handling, including FunctionResultError and a Nothing placeholder, accompanied by unit tests to verify correctness. Updated the default startup route from databases to modules to prioritize module management, improving first‑run experience and aligning with product goals. These changes reduce error‑prone boilerplate, streamline developer usage, and lay groundwork for safer refactors and faster feature delivery. Tech impact includes C#, generics, unit testing, and routing changes.
Performance summary for 2024-11: Focused on reliability and onboarding improvements for PHOENIXCONTACT/MORYX-Framework. Delivered a standardized FunctionResult<TResult> API with robust error handling, including FunctionResultError and a Nothing placeholder, accompanied by unit tests to verify correctness. Updated the default startup route from databases to modules to prioritize module management, improving first‑run experience and aligning with product goals. These changes reduce error‑prone boilerplate, streamline developer usage, and lay groundwork for safer refactors and faster feature delivery. Tech impact includes C#, generics, unit testing, and routing changes.
Overview of all repositories you've contributed to across your timeline